Pecan Clusters

Recipe information

  • Yield

    yields 12 dozen

Ingredients

One 7-ounce jar marshmallow fluff
1 1/2 pounds chocolate kisses
5 cups sugar
One 12-ounce can evaporated milk
8 tablespoons (1 stick) butter
6 cups pecan halves

Preparation

  1. Place marshmallow fluff and kisses into a large bowl. Set aside. Combine sugar, milk, and butter in a saucepan. Bring to a boil and cook for 8 minutes. Pour over marshmallow and chocolate, stirring until well blended. Stir in pecans. Drop by teaspoonfuls onto wax paper.
